Local Amenities
Budworth is perfectly positioned to enjoy a wide range of amenities. The nearby Knutsford Railway Station provides direct links to Manchester and Manchester Airport, making commuting straightforward. The town centre offers a charming high street with boutique shops, cafes, and restaurants, while Tatton Park provides extensive green space and recreational opportunities. Families benefit from access to well-regarded local schools such as Knutsford Academy and St Vincent’s RC Primary School.
